adjective
- turned or facing outward from the center or axis
Usage: botanical; technical
Examples
- The extrorse anthers of the flower face away from the pistil.
- Botanists noted the extrorse orientation of the stamens.
- The plant’s extrorse dehiscence allows pollen to be released outward.
- In this species, the anthers are extrorse rather than introrse.
- The extrorse position helps prevent self-pollination.
